Lesson Plan: Metabolism Biology

This lesson plan includes the objectives, prerequisites, and exclusions of the lesson teaching students how to define the terms metabolism, anabolism, and catabolism and describe examples of anabolic and catabolic reactions.

Objectives

Students will be able to

  • recall that metabolism is the process by which the body utilizes absorbed food,
  • define the terms anabolism and catabolism,
  • state that anabolic reactions make large compounds from multiple smaller ones and catabolic reactions break down large compounds into smaller ones.

Prerequisites

Students should already be familiar with

  • the fact that digested food is used by the body for essential processes.

Exclusions

Students will not cover

  • hydrolysis or condensation reactions.
